Worked my butt off one day at a beach this past summer. It rained, so I threw a plastic bag over the GTI 2500 and just kept on hunting until sunset. The true all metal mode found lots of quarters that couldn't be had in discriminate mode. Here's a pic of some of the junk I dug up, not including pop cans or parts of pop cans. I nearly dug every signal that sounded good with at least two different direction sweeps of the coil. This pic is just a reminder to the people just getting into the hobby that we "ALL" dig lots of junk targets, but usually don't show them because they are ugly.

fiveringer2.jpg


Here are the keepers. Just under 100 coins in about 5 1/2 hours. I lucked out with 5 more rings. A couple were silver, and the rest costume rings.

But....a ring is a ring is a ring is a ring.........

Yes it is a high number of good targets for total targets dug. I wish all my percentages were this high. I just wanted to make a point that we all dig lots of junk targets. It's all part of the game. A lot of new people come on these forums, see nothing but all great targets and get the wrong perception as to metal detecting. Some even go as far to bash the particular machine they bought. All detectors work well in good hands.

Ditto to John's post. I dig lots of trash but find that it is more limited in the water than on shore of course. I love the surf as opposed to the beach. My good to bad find ratio goes up drastically in the water. After a few hours in the surf, I dread hitting the beach but being the chicken I am, I don't like swimming with jaws at night. I hit the surf in daylight hours and save the beach for late afternoon and night.

If you have swim areas where you are located, I believe you will really like water hunting.
